I graduated with a Master of Social Work from Florida State University in 2019, I also have an undergraduate in Social Work and a Certificate in Aging and Gerontology. I work with children, teens, adults, and families as they navigate change, communication struggles, and painful experiences. My past work experience includes long-term care diversion helping aging persons age in place with community supports, working at a Child Advocacy Center as a Parent Aide with the Parents as Teachers program, and in an Emergency Mental Health and Substance Abuse program guiding clients in crisis to achieve stability through group and individual therapy. 


I strive to see everyone through the lens of their strengths. My goal is to help clients experiencing anxiety, depression, effects of trauma, or suicidal thoughts, achieve stability and thrive through use of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Solution Focused Therapy, Motivational Interviewing, and Dialectical Behavioral Therapy.
